Neurilemmoma

 Subject
Subject Source: Medical Subject Headings
Scope Note: Notes = A neoplasm that arises from SCHWANN CELLS of the cranial, peripheral, and autonomic nerves. Clinically, these tumors may present as a cranial neuropathy, abdominal or soft tissue mass, intracranial lesion, or with spinal cord compression. Histologically, these tumors are encapsulated, highly vascular, and composed of a homogenous pattern of biphasic fusiform-shaped cells that may have a palisaded appearance.,Created For = LHSA-Dott,Use For = Neurinoma
